Information Director Let Go

After over 30 years of service, Sports Information director Alvin Hollins has been given until tomorrow, Oct. 2nd to resign from his position or he will be fired. 

The Famuan contacted Hollins, who said he was "unable to confirm or deny anything about the situation."

The decision to let Hollins go did not come from Athletic Director Bill Hayes, who was unavailable for comment.

The Famuan will update this story as soon as more information becomes available.
